The size of Axedale is approximately 119.0 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 15.4% of total area. The population of Axedale in 2016 was 802 people. By 2021 the population was 984 showing a population growth of 22.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Axedale is 30-39 years. Households in Axedale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Axedale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 91.50% of the homes in Axedale were owner-occupied compared with 86.90% in 2016.
